Golden Globe Nominations 2021: What to Know About the Announcement

How the Golden Globe nominations are determined

The Golden Globe nominations follow a distinct process set by the Hollywood Foreign Press Association (HFPA), the group of international journalists who vote. Eligible films and television series must meet specific release and air dates to qualify. Nominees are selected through a combination of preferential voting and ranked-choice-style evaluations in various categories. The HFPA emphasizes global entertainment, and its members review submissions across film and television. This structure shapes which projects, performances, and creatives appear on the ballot each year.

Key categories and ballot structure

Major film categories

Film categories include Best Motion Picture – Drama, Best Motion Picture – Musical or Comedy, and several performance and craft honors. Voters submit ranked ballots to determine nominees and winners in acting, directing, screenwriting, and technical achievements. These categories often signal momentum heading into other awards seasons, including the Oscars.

Major television categories

Television is organized into Best Television Series – Drama, Best Television Series – Musical or Comedy, along with acting and creative honors for limited series, films, and new media. Nominations span broadcast, cable, and streaming platforms, reflecting how audiences consume content across multiple services.

HFPA membership and voting dynamics

The HFPA is composed of journalists who cover entertainment for international media outlets. Membership criteria emphasize foreign coverage and ethical standards. While the group has faced scrutiny and reform efforts over transparency, the nominations remain influential because they spotlight projects from around the world. Voters are encouraged to consider artistic merit, global appeal, and cultural impact when evaluating submissions.

Notable patterns and industry influence

Historically, certain genres and regions have seen stronger representation in nominations. Films and series with awards ambitions often use Golden Globe recognition as a springboard. The HFPA’s unique perspective as foreign correspondents can highlight international co-productions and diverse storytelling. Even as the industry evolves, the nominations continue to provide early indicators of potential major award success.

How announcements are timed and managed

Nominations are typically announced in early January, aligning with the broader awards season calendar. The scheduling can shift slightly based on global events, production cycles, and broadcast planning. HFPA leaders coordinate logistics with broadcasters and public relations teams to ensure a smooth rollout. These timing conventions help stakeholders plan campaigns and coverage around the announcement.

What the nominations mean for audiences and creators

For audiences, the Golden Globe nominations spotlight acclaimed projects and rising talent, guiding viewing choices and streaming priorities. For creators and studios, they offer visibility, potential box office lift, and momentum in subsequent award races. While not a predictor of final wins, the nominations often shape narratives around a given season or year in entertainment.
